Subject: [PATCH] Correct the dbus service file's systemd unit name for bluez.

Even though dbus-org.bluez.service is set as an alias for the
bluetooth.service systemd unit file, systemd will not be able to load
the bluetooth daemon without the daemon being enabled (and the
dbus-org.bluez.service file linked to bluetooth.service). This patch
allows the daemon to be loaded by other services on demand.

src/org.bluez.service | 2 +-
1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)
diff --git a/src/org.bluez.service b/src/org.bluez.service
index dd7ae8f..2a3b057 100644
--- a/src/org.bluez.service
+++ b/src/org.bluez.service
@@ -2,4 +2,4 @@
Name=org.bluez
Exec=/bin/false
User=root
-SystemdService=dbus-org.bluez.service
+SystemdService=bluetooth.service
